The literature on attrition suggests that learners who underestimate their ability to succeed in college-level courses become easily disillusioned once failure occurs. The key to avoiding this example of cognitive dissonance (Miller & Tanner, 2011) is to anchor achievement strategies to realistic goal-setting. The literature suggests that students who experience cognitive dissonance are more likely to dropout (Miller & Tanner, 2011). Furthermore, the unpleasurable experience of dropping out of school is manifested emotionally. However, studies show that students who are successful in managing their emotions and relationships and impulse control are more likely to persist to graduation (Allen & Lester, 2012).

Title: Sense of Smell
Presenter: Dr. Faiza, Assistant Professor of Physiology
Qualifications:
MBBS (Best Graduate, AIMC Lahore)
FCPS Physiology
ICMT, CHPE, DHPE (STMU)
MPH (GC University, Faisalabad)
MBA (Virtual University of Pakistan)
Learning Objectives:
Describe the primary categories of smells and the concept of odor blindness.
Explain the structure and location of the olfactory membrane and mucosa, including the types and roles of cells involved in olfaction.
Describe the pathway and mechanisms of olfactory signal transmission from the olfactory receptors to the brain.
Illustrate the biochemical cascade triggered by odorant binding to olfactory receptors, including the role of G-proteins and second messengers in generating an action potential.
Identify different types of olfactory disorders such as anosmia, hyposmia, hyperosmia, and dysosmia, including their potential causes.
Key Topics:
Olfactory Genes:
3% of the human genome accounts for olfactory genes.
400 genes for odorant receptors.
Olfactory Membrane:
Located in the superior part of the nasal cavity.
Medially: Folds downward along the superior septum.
Laterally: Folds over the superior turbinate and upper surface of the middle turbinate.
Total surface area: 5-10 square centimeters.
Olfactory Mucosa:
Olfactory Cells: Bipolar nerve cells derived from the CNS (100 million), with 4-25 olfactory cilia per cell.
Sustentacular Cells: Produce mucus and maintain ionic and molecular environment.
Basal Cells: Replace worn-out olfactory cells with an average lifespan of 1-2 months.
Bowman’s Gland: Secretes mucus.
Stimulation of Olfactory Cells:
Odorant dissolves in mucus and attaches to receptors on olfactory cilia.
Involves a cascade effect through G-proteins and second messengers, leading to depolarization and action potential generation in the olfactory nerve.
Quality of a Good Odorant:
Small (3-20 Carbon atoms), volatile, water-soluble, and lipid-soluble.
Facilitated by odorant-binding proteins in mucus.
Membrane Potential and Action Potential:
Resting membrane potential: -55mV.
Action potential frequency in the olfactory nerve increases with odorant strength.
Adaptation Towards the Sense of Smell:
Rapid adaptation within the first second, with further slow adaptation.
Psychological adaptation greater than receptor adaptation, involving feedback inhibition from the central nervous system.
Primary Sensations of Smell:
Camphoraceous, Musky, Floral, Pepperminty, Ethereal, Pungent, Putrid.
Odor Detection Threshold:
Examples: Hydrogen sulfide (0.0005 ppm), Methyl-mercaptan (0.002 ppm).
Some toxic substances are odorless at lethal concentrations.
Characteristics of Smell:
Odor blindness for single substances due to lack of appropriate receptor protein.
Behavioral and emotional influences of smell.
Transmission of Olfactory Signals:
From olfactory cells to glomeruli in the olfactory bulb, involving lateral inhibition.

16. Sternocleidomastoid (SCM)
Origin:
◦ Sternal Head:
Top of Manubrium
◦ Clavicular Head:
Medial 1/3 of the clavicle
Insertion:
◦ Mastoid Process of the temporal Bone
◦ Lateral Nuchal Line
Actions:
◦ Unilateral:
Laterally flexes the head
Rotates head to opposite side
◦ Bilateral:
Flexes neck
Assists in inhalation
17. Scalene Anterior
Origin:
◦ Transverse Process of third through
6 cervical vertebrae (C3-6)
Insertion:
◦ First Rib
Actions:
◦ Unilateral:
Laterally Flex the Neck
Rotates head & neck to opposite
side
◦ Bilateral:
Elevates ribs during inhalation
Flex the neck
18. Scalene Medius (Middle Scalene)
Origin:
Transverse Process of second
through seventh cervical vertebrae
(C2-7)
Insertion:
First Rib
Actions:
Unilateral:
Laterally Flex the Neck
Rotates head & neck to opposite
side
Bilateral:
Elevates ribs during inhalation
19. Scalene Posterior
Origin:
◦ Transverse Process of fifth & sixth
cervical vertebrae (C5&6)
Insertion:
◦ Second Rib
Actions:
◦ Unilateral:
Laterally Flex the Neck
Rotates head & neck to opposite
side
◦ Bilateral:
Elevates ribs during inhalation

● How big is the large intestine? The large intestine is usually 4 to 5 feet long, and 2½ inches in diameter.
● What role does the pharynx play in digestion? The pharynx, located just behind the mouth, receives the bolus from the mouth. ● What is the bolus? Food that has been chewed, chemically broken down, and mixed with water.
● What role does the liver play in digestion? The liver metabolizes protein, breaks down fatty acids, and removes glucose from the blood. It also secretes bile, stores vitamins, detoxifies the blood, and destroys old blood cells.
● What is peristalsis? Peristalsis is the rhythmic contraction of smooth muscles that propels food through the digestive system.
● In this diagram, the size of the arrow indicates the amount of absorption of a particular substance at that site.
● Where are most substances absorbed? The small intestine.
● Dietary recommendations vary according to a number of factors, including genetic predisposition, age, and health.
● Where can you get necessary dietary fats? Nuts, seeds, oil, and animal products.
● The citric acid cycle is the main pathway through which food energy is released by cells to manufacture ATP.
● What is the BMR? BMR is an acronym for basal metabolic rate; it refers to the smallest amount of energy that must be expended to sustain life.
● How does gender influence metabolism? Men oxidize their food between 5 and 7 percent faster than women. ● How about temperature? An increase in body temperature increases BMR; a decrease has the opposite effect.
● What is the most common cause of cirrhosis? Alcoholism. ● What is a hernia? A hernia is a protrusion of soft tissues through a tear or weak spot in a muscle wall.
● All of these manipulations are directed in a clockwise fashion.
● Urine passes out of the kidneys through the ureters, and is stored in the bladder until it is expelled through the urethra.
● How much filtrate from the blood that kidneys filter is reabsorbed? How much urine does that leave to be excreted? The kidneys reabsorb about 99 percent of the filtrate, leaving about 1 percent to be excreted as urine.
● What are two differences between male and female urethras? Male urethras are longer and are used to pass semen in addition to urine.
● What percentage of the human body is water? In terms of weight, it ranges from 40 to 60 percent, mostly in intercellular fluid.
● Input of water and electrolytes must be balanced by output.
● What purpose does sodium balance serve? It plays an important role in the excitability of muscles and neurons; it is also crucially important in regulating fluid balance in the body.
● What are kidney stones? Kidney stones are small crystalline substances that develop in the kidney; most are calcium. They are brought on by dehydration.
● Besides not having enough water, what other conditions can dehydrate the body? Diarrhea, severe vomiting, excessive sweating, bleeding, and surgical removal of body fluids.
